An investigation of the effect of heart rate variability feedback training on cognitive and basketball skills on basketball players

Abstract (EN)
Objective: The purpose of this study is to examine the effect of breathing exercises with the 10-week Heart Rate Variability (HRV) on basketball players, especially on basketball free-throwing skills and basketball skill tests. The second aim of the study is to investigate the effect of breathing exercises on the cognitive skills of basketball players in conjunction with the HRV. Method: A total of 24 basketball players, ages 18-24 years, were actively engaged in basketball sports. Participants were divided into two groups as experiment (n = 12) and control (n = 12). The experimental group participated in a 10-week HRV feedback training and basketball training, while the control group participated in a 10-week basketball training session. Basketball free throws, basketball skills, cognitive skills and HRV tests were applied to the experimental and control group before and after practice. Results: As a result of the statistical analysis performed, it was determined that experiment and control group obtained similar values in all tests in pretest evaluation (p> .05). As a result of the 10-week application, the test group of the experimental group improved significantly (p <.05). In the Senso motor coordination test results, both experimental and control groups showed significant improvement (p <.05). In the spatial perception test, it was determined that both the experimental group and the control group had significant improvement only in the total operation time variable (p <.05). In the attention test results, the experimental group showed significant improvement (p <.05). There was no significant change in the reaction time variable in both the experimental group and the control group (p> .05). Conclusion: The HRV feedback, along with the basketball workouts, provided a meaningful development of basketball skills.In cognitive skills, however, significant improvement was observed in the attention and reaction duration components, while the change in other components was limited. Key words: Basketball, heart rate variability, cognitive skills, free-throw
